Transaction 8866e3685290ed397cabc61f4bfa0f67efb679d8363d2acc26a186b1b7858641
1 Input
1 Output
-
8866e3685290ed397cabc61f4bfa0f67efb679d8363d2acc26a186b1b7858641:0
- value
- 7156400
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1140d6acacfdc552b513f53717545fd9e0fa5421 OP_EQUAL
- address
- 33GF5sHiadPTmQPzSmQSKfF3rndaYjKXuw